首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如果使用DateTime.UtcNow的计算机上的日期错误,则日期错误

可能是由于以下几个原因引起的:

  1. 时区设置错误:DateTime.UtcNow返回的是协调世界时(UTC),如果计算机的时区设置不正确,那么返回的时间就会有偏差。解决方法是确保计算机的时区设置正确,可以通过操作系统的设置来调整时区。
  2. 系统时间错误:如果计算机的系统时间设置不正确,那么DateTime.UtcNow返回的时间也会有误差。解决方法是确保计算机的系统时间设置正确,可以通过操作系统的设置来调整系统时间。
  3. 硬件时钟问题:计算机的硬件时钟可能存在问题,导致系统时间不准确。这可能是由于电池电量不足或者硬件故障引起的。解决方法是更换电池或修复硬件问题。
  4. 网络同步问题:计算机的系统时间可能会通过网络与时间服务器进行同步,如果网络连接不稳定或者时间服务器不可用,就可能导致DateTime.UtcNow返回的时间不准确。解决方法是确保网络连接稳定,并检查时间服务器的可用性。

总结起来,如果使用DateTime.UtcNow的计算机上的日期错误,需要检查时区设置、系统时间、硬件时钟和网络同步等方面的问题,并进行相应的调整和修复。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

错误案例分析:自动日期表到底是怎么工作? | DAX原理

(配套数据下载链接见文末) 经过仔细观察,发现这个DAX公式里有个很特别的地方,就是对日期使用了.[Date]日期引用形式: 可能比较多朋友在写DAX公式,引用日期时,看到过....| PBI实战》,其中提到,要先把“自动日期设置取消掉,因为这个自动日期会产生很多不良影响: 除了我在那个文章中讲生成自动日期结构外,与本篇文章奇怪计算结果也有密切关系!...- 3 - 这时,我们再回头看前面的例子,矩阵中用“年”,是原始日期表中“年”,它并不能对生成隐藏日期表中数据进行筛选,所以,它对于使用 【‘日期表’[Date]....[Date]】进行计算度量,其中【‘日期表’[Date]....这里,假设我们将矩阵中“年”,调整为日期结构(隐藏日期表)中“年”,每年上半年金额就完全正确: 但是,这里使用DatesBetween计算其实还是不合适,因为总计行一定会出错!

2.4K20

通过日期偏移来解决因中美习惯不同而导致PowerBI相对日期切片器周分析错误问题

关于"相对日期切片器",我之前写过两篇文章: PowerBI中短小而强悍相对日期切片器 PowerBI相对日期切片器——解决时区偏差问题 相对日期切片器应用场景很广泛也很灵活,比如我就经常用它来进行周分析...不过,在进行周分析时,如果选择范围是周(日历),那么你会发现日期选择范围和我们预想不一样(分析时日期是2020年5月20日周三): ?...之前这篇文章我们介绍过如何使用日期偏移(date offset)方式来解决"由于时区不同而导致日期错误"问题: PowerBI相对日期切片器——解决时区偏差问题 那么,解决"因中美习惯不同而导致周分析错误...不过,这个底部仍然显示5/17-5/23小bug,放在这里很容易让人感到疑惑,甚至可能导致用户分析出现错误问题。...一个办法是添加一个空白按钮将这个日期范围给隐藏起来,用户直接看表中日期即可: ? 当然,追求完美的你,也可以试试通过其他办法让这个地方就显示date中正确日期: ?

1.4K30
  • 使用Python错误计算

    Python 中错误计算器是某些计算给出错误结果计算器。在 Python 中,我们可以创建自己计算器并使用它来进行数学计算。...如果我们想创建一个有缺陷计算器,我们需要在执行计算函数中创建或引入错误。在本文中,我们将使用 Python 创建一个有缺陷计算器。...创建有故障计算器 创建一个错误计算器很容易,因为我们只需要在代码中普通计算器中引入一些不正确计算,以给出不正确结果,将其转换为错误计算器。...,以及如何通过简单地引入一个给出错误结果错误函数来创建我们自己错误计算器。...我们创建了一个基本计算器,它给出了平方根函数错误结果。我们可以在 norma 计算任何函数中引入错误,使其成为有故障计算器。

    17020

    如何使用Java计算两个日期之间天数

    在Java中,可以通过多种方式计算两个日期之间天数。以下将从使用Java 8日期和时间API、使用Calendar类和使用Date类这三个角度进行详细介绍。...一、使用Java 8日期和时间API Java 8引入了新日期和时间API,其中ChronoUnit.DAYS.between()方法可以方便地计算两个日期之间天数。...首先,需要创建两个LocalDate对象表示两个日期。然后,可以使用ChronoUnit.DAYS.between()方法计算这两个日期之间天数。...Calendar类 如果是在Java 8之前版本中,我们可以使用Calendar类来计算两个日期之间天数。...Date类 同样,在Java 8之前版本中,也可以使用Date类计算两个日期之间天数。

    4.1K20

    bat中使用mshta调用vbs语句获取精准计算日期

    日期通常用在文件名上,比如日志文件名。那么日期格式就只能用“-”符号代替,更改系统日期格式会显得容易被外界因素改变,导致不稳定。当然也可以用bat中set来进行替换,但这样费代码量。...2.对于计算日期来说,bat是难以准确做到,也需要堆积代码量才能完成。特别是到了每个月一号时,无法确定昨天是否是31号还是30号还是28号。那么bat就只能陷入迷茫。...本期将介绍在for中嵌入mshta调用vbs用法,如何一次实现日期连接符及精准计算日期。...""0""&month(NewDate),2)&""-"" 这里把NewDate变量中月份保留两位数,如果是只有一位数,比如9月,那么前面就会补一个0,变成09。...Write FmtDate:close" 这个好理解,把FmtDate结果输出给Bat中for。 那么mshta调用来轻松解决bat中计算日期方法就到这里啦。

    1.4K20

    错误解决】本地计算机上mysql服务启动停止后,某些服务在未由其他服务或程序使用时将自动停止

    转载请注明出处:http://blog.csdn.net/qq_26525215 本文源自【大学之旅_谙忆博客】 欢迎点击访问我瞎几把整站点:复制未来 在启动mysql服务时出现该错误:...本地计算机上mysql服务启动停止后,某些服务在未由其他服务或程序使用时将自动停止。...mysql 版本 5.7.14 系统 win 7 后来经过一系列百度,谷歌,总算是解决了。 首先,你需要把原来服务删除: mysqld --remove mysql ?...注意:mysql为你服务名称,自己可以随便定义。 此命令需要进入mysql安装目录下bin目录运行! mysql根目录下: 你需要清空data目录。...如果没有data目录,请自行创建一个空目录,起名为data! 然后在bin目录

    2.3K41

    软件测试|教你轻松玩转Python日期时间

    Python基础之日期时间处理前言:软件测试工作中,有时会需要我们在代码中处理日期以及时间,python内置datetime模块就可以很好地帮我们处理这个问题。...该模块常用类有:类名功能说明date日期对象 time时间对象datetime日期时间对象timedelta时间间隔tzinfo时区对象本文旨在讲解datetime模块中datetime类使用方法,...()返回国际标准时间datetime对象datetime.utcnow()# 输出: datetime.utcnow(2023,02,07,03,23,42,392575)datetime.fromtimestamp...datetime.fromtimestamp(2023,02,07,11,31,10)补充:获取当前时间戳方式,使用time模块time方法import timetime.time()# 输出:...datetime.tzinfo返回datetime对象时区,前提是在创建datetime对象时需传入tzinfo参数,如果没有传入返回值为None# 获取一个含有时区datetime对象import

    45920

    带你认识 flask 时间日期

    datetime.utcnow()调用返回UTC时区中时间。...如果我可以让遍布世界不同地区多人同时运行上面的代码,那么datetime.now()函数将为他们每个人返回不同结果,但是无论位置如何,datetime.utcnow()总是会返回同一时间。...如果我能从他们计算机中获取时区设置,似乎效率会更高。 事实证明,Web浏览器可以获取用户时区,并通过标准日期和时间JavaScript API暴露它。...你可以看到,我上面尝试所有选项都以UTC-7时区来呈现,因为这是我计算机上配置时区。你可以在microblog上进行此操作,只要你引入了moment.js。...如果你直接在JavaScript中运行,上述调用将返回渲染后时间戳字符串。然后,你可以将此文本插入页面上适当位置,不幸是,这需要JavaScript与DOM配合使用

    3.3K30

    【DB笔试面试400】在Oracle中,使用了如下语句创建用户LHRLDD,对于该用户而言,以下说法错误是()

    题目 在Oracle中,使用了如下语句创建用户LHRLDD,对于该用户而言,以下说法错误是() CREATE USER LHRLDD IDENTIFIED BY LHRLDD; A、该用户口令为...LHRLDD B、LHRLDD默认表空间为USERS C、LHRLDD临时表空间为TEMP D、使用UPDATE命令可以修改LHRLDD口令 A 答案 答案:D。...本题考察创建用户命令。...DEFAULT_TEMP_TABLESPACE', 'DEFAULT_PERMANENT_TABLESPACE'); 更改密码需要使用ALTER USER来更改,选项描述错误,所以,本题答案为D。...About Me:小麦苗 ● 本文作者:小麦苗,只专注于数据库技术,更注重技术运用 ● 作者博客地址:http://blog.itpub.net/26736162/abstract/1/ ● 本系列题目来源于作者学习笔记

    1.3K20

    C#时间戳基本使用案例分享

    时间戳转换:由于TimeZone类已经过时,官方推荐使用TimeZoneInfo来做时间转换。...到这里我想问题答案已经显现出来了,那就是因为用32为来表示时间最大间隔是68年,而最早出现UNIX系统考虑到计算机产生年代个应用时限,综合取了1970年1月1日作为UNIX TIME纪元时间...三、javascript和unix时间戳使用和转化1....10/// 计算两个日期时间间隔,返回是时间间隔日期绝对值......         /// DateTime1 第一个日期和时间    /// DateTime2 第二个日期和时间   ...;        }                return dateDiff;    }    /// 已重载.计算一个时间与当前本地日期和时间时间间隔,返回是时间间隔日期绝对值.

    4.2K00

    致敬昨晚熬夜改 bug 技术团队!连 OpenAI 也躲不过:为什么几行代码能反复干翻大批软件

    例如:2012 年微软 Azure 曾遭遇中断,证书到期日期计算错误致使服务中断达 12 个小时。2010 年索尼 PlayStation 网络中断根源,正是系统将 2010 年错误识别成了闰年。...Lotus 1-2-3 对 1900 年计算错误,直到 30 多年后今天也仍是笼罩在微软 Excel 头顶阴影!...如果今天是闰年 2 月 29 日,结果值将为 3 月 1 日——可能有影响,也可能没啥影响。毕竟对于其他所有日期来说,结果都跟原始值处于同一个月内。...如果发生,做出调整。再次强调,千万不要具体计算需要添加天数来解决问题——那更容易出错,除非你真的很有经验、清醒地知道自己在干什么。...更好办法当然是为闰年创建一套跟平年不同数组,而一步到位答案则是直接使用 API(如果可行),尽量别自己亲自计算。 针对闰年为代码创建分支,但没有测试所有代码路径。

    23010

    基础学习python(3)活动是否开始

    #判断是否满足条件 #得出结果,是显示活动进行中,否则显示活动尚未开始 if(datetime.now().hour>=16 and datetime.now().hour<20) and (datetime.now...print("活动尚未开始") ---- 关于datetime模块 #获取当前时间 from datetime import datetime print ( datetime.now() ) #输出日期当中一个参数...utctime=datetime.utcnow() #协调世界时是以原子时秒长为基础,在时刻上尽量接近于世界时一种时间计量系统 print(nowtime) print(utctime) print...( nowtime-utctime ) #计算当前实际那与协调世界时差距 print((nowtime-utctime).total_seconds()) ##以秒计算时间差 python...经常遇到计算时间差,这个要记住 #更改日期格式 from datetime import datetime print( datetime.now() ) print( datetime.now().

    54420

    Python标准库笔记(3) — datetime模块

    目录[-] datetime模块提供了简单和复杂方式用于操纵日期和时间类。虽然支持日期和时间运算,但实现重点是为了输出格式化和操作高效地提取属性。 1....时区信息对象抽象基类, datetime和time类使用它定制化时间调节 2. datetime.date类 date对象表示理想化日历中日期(年、月和日), 公历1年1月1日被称为第一天,依次往后推...datetime对象 print 'datetime.now():', datetime.now() # 返回本地当前日期和时间datetime对象 print 'datetime.utcnow...():', datetime.utcnow() # 返回当前UTC日期和时间datetime对象 print 'datetime.fromtimestamp(1491468000):', datetime.fromtimestamp...2012-12-10' >>>dt =datetime.strptime(str, '%Y-%m-%d') >>>print dt.strftime('%Y/%m/%d') >>>2012/12/10 计算前几天日期

    1.2K60

    python常用模块大全_python常用第三方模块大全

    math math.ceil(a): 用来返回≥a最小整数 math.floor(a):用来返回≤a最大整数 round(a [,b]) 如果没有参数b,只有a,round()作用是四舍五入 如果有参数...,创建datetime对象可以使用如下构造方法: datetime.datetime(year, month, day, hour=0, minute=0, second=0, microsecond=...datetime.now(tz=None): 返回本地当前日期和时间,如果参数tz=None或未指定,等同于today() datetime.utcnow(): 返回当前UTC日期和时间 datetime.fromtimestamp...而其他语言如Java单位是”毫秒”,当跨平台计算时间需要注意这个差别 实战例子 # 需求:将python生成时间戳转换为java格式来匹配你们公司java后端 timestamp = str(...=None) 日期时间格式化 str转换为datetime 很多时候,用户输入日期和时间是字符串,要处理日期和时间,首先必须把str转换为datetime。

    3.8K30

    python常用模块大全_python常用

    math math.ceil(a): 用来返回≥a最小整数 math.floor(a):用来返回≤a最大整数 round(a [,b]) 如果没有参数b,只有a,round()作用是四舍五入 如果有参数...,创建datetime对象可以使用如下构造方法: datetime.datetime(year, month, day, hour=0, minute=0, second=0, microsecond=...datetime.now(tz=None): 返回本地当前日期和时间,如果参数tz=None或未指定,等同于today() datetime.utcnow(): 返回当前UTC日期和时间 datetime.fromtimestamp...而其他语言如Java单位是”毫秒”,当跨平台计算时间需要注意这个差别 实战例子 # 需求:将python生成时间戳转换为java格式来匹配你们公司java后端 timestamp = str(...=None) 日期时间格式化 str转换为datetime 很多时候,用户输入日期和时间是字符串,要处理日期和时间,首先必须把str转换为datetime。

    3.4K20

    【说站】win10系统打开网页不是私密连接怎么解决?

    方法二:使用隐身模式 1、许多Web浏览器都具有隐身模式,允许您在不在计算机上存储任何历史记录或缓存情况下上网。此外,此模式还将禁用所有扩展并删除您遇到任何与扩展相关问题。...如果使用隐身模式时未出现错误消息,某个扩展程序可能会导致此问题。 方法三:禁用扩展程序 根据用户说法,由于扩展, 您连接不会发生私密错误。...方法六:检查日期和时间 如果日期或时间不正确,可能会发生错误。要解决此问题,请务必检查它们。请按照下列步骤操作: 1、右键单击右下角,然后从菜单中选择调整日期/时间。...4、如果您不想使用“设置”应用,可以按照以下步骤调整时间和日期。 另请阅读: 1、按Windows键+ S并输入日期和时间。从菜单中选择日期和时间。...4、之后,请尝试再次访问该网站,并检查是否会出现错误消息。 方法十一:检查您带宽限制 如果使用网络连接有每月限制,则可能要检查网络使用情况。

    10.5K20

    ​一篇文章总结一下Python库中关于时间常见操作

    前言 本次来总结一下关于Python时间相关操作,有一个有趣问题。 如果业务用不到时间相关操作,你业务基本上会一直用不到。...datetime.utcnow() utcnow返回是标准(UTC)时间,上述俩返回都是本地时间,我们是东八区!...时间加减 这才是本次重头戏,好像只有datetime这个包,才有时间加减。 时间加减具体用途很多,必须多久过期什么,多久之后提醒,都需要提前计算时间,还是很重要。...用法很简单,如果想加月/年份,就写正数,如果想减,就写负数,这个方法基本上将python在操作时间上缺点给弥补了。...总结 本篇主要讲述是关于Python时间相关总结,相对来说,更推荐使用datetime。 需要注意是,time和datetime是俩类型,是不能混用

    56620

    datetime

    如果仅导入import datetime,必须引用全名datetime.datetime。 datetime.now()返回当前日期和时间,其类型是datetime。..., 19, 12, 20) # 用指定日期时间创建datetime >>> print(dt) 2015-04-19 12:20:00 datetime转换为timestamp 在计算机中,时间实际上是用数字表示...可见timestamp值与时区毫无关系,因为timestamp一旦确定,其UTC时间就确定了,转换到任意时区时间也是完全确定,这就是为什么计算机存储的当前时间是以timestamp表示,因为全球各地计算机在任意时刻...datetime转换为str 如果已经有了datetime对象,要把它格式化为字符串显示给用户,就需要转换为str,转换方法是通过strftime()实现,同样需要一个日期和时间格式化字符串: >>...datetime往后或往前计算,得到新datetime。

    2.5K100
    领券